BECAUSE of the exceptionally
steep, awkward site the exten- sion to the Salesian School, in Island Road, Shaukiwan, Hong Kong, had to be built on three levels.
The first part of the school built in 1952 has an extremely broad frontage but the new section is narrow and in order to get the required number of extra classrooms it was necessary to erect eight storeys.
A reinforced cement concrete frame structure, the addition has brick panel walls. The external plaster work is of Shanghai plaster.
The extension has given the school, which is conducted by the Salesian Fathers, 20 new classroms.
